Arahan Persediaan

Contoh penggunaan custom events #

Custom events adalah sempurna untuk menyegerakkan aktiviti web pelanggan anda, dengan chatbot atau penglibatan pasukan jualan anda. Di bawah ialah beberapa contoh cara custom events oleh digunakan untuk manfaat anda.

Objektif Huraian Sesuai Untuk
Halang pelanggan daripada keluar tanpa membeli dari laman web anda
Hantar kupon promosi kepada pengunjung apabila mereka akan meninggalkan laman web anda
Semua
Upsell pelanggan apabila mereka membeli-belah di laman web anda
Hantar kupon untuk produk yang serasi dengan apa yang pelanggan sudah ada dalam bakul beli-belah mereka
E-Dagang
Notifikasi automatik
Hantar notifikasi automatik semasa penerimaan pesanan, pemprosesan atau penghantaran
E-Dagang
Kurangkan kebocoran jualan
Hantar diskaun yang berkaitan dengan bakul beli-belah pelanggan apabila pelanggan meninggalkan troli
E-Dagang
Kelayakan Lead
Cetuskan chatbot untuk bertanya soalan kelayakan selepas petunjuk telah melengkapkan pendaftaran
Dalam Talian ke Luar Talian
Pencetus susulan
Hantar kandungan susulan yang berkaitan dengan halaman web yang sedang dilayari prospek, atau cetuskan pasukan jualan anda untuk menghubungi prospek selepas mereka menunjukkan niat membeli di laman web anda. Contoh: WhatsApp tawaran untuk menempah pandu uji jika prospek melawat halaman kalkulator pinjaman lebih daripada 3 kali
Dalam Talian ke Luar Talian
Automasi Jualan
WhatsApp secara automatik petikan daripada CRM/ERP anda setelah ia dijana.
Dalam Talian ke Luar Talian
Knowledge Base
Hantar artikel sokongan yang berkaitan dengan halaman/ciri yang digunakan pengguna secara automatik
Sokongan pengguna
Onboarding
Cetuskan bot sembang secara automatik untuk membimbing pelanggan melalui ciri dalam sistem anda
Sokongan pengguna

Bagaimana Custom Event Berfungsi #

Untuk menggunakan acara tersuai dalam Peasy, anda mesti mempunyai sekurang-kurangnya 3 komponen ini:

  • Persediaan kod Javascript dalam tapak web anda. (Kerumitan teknikal Sederhana hingga Tinggi, kami menasihatkan anda meminta tapak web atau pengaturcara analitik anda untuk membantu anda). Apabila pelawat web melakukan tindakan yang mencetuskan kod Javascript, kod tersebut kemudiannya akan menggunakan enjin Automasi Peasy.
  • Automation Rule. Setelah enjin Automasi dicetuskan, ia akan mencari semua peraturan yang dikonfigurasikan untuk digunakan untuk nama acara tertentu itu. Anda boleh membuat peraturan automasi dengan mudah dalam tetapan pentadbir Peasy Sales.
  • Automation Action. Tindakan Automasi. Setiap peraturan automasi mungkin mempunyai 1 atau lebih tindakan yang sepadan. Tindakan dan peraturan dikonfigurasikan semasa membuat Automasi dalam tetapan pentadbir. Pada masa ini, terdapat hanya 2 tindakan yang disokong untuk acara tersuai: cetuskan chatbot ATAU buat acara yang kompleks.

Arahan dalam dokumen ini adalah berdasarkan penggunaan Pengurus Google Tag bersama-sama dengan WooCommerce. Tetapi secara amnya, prinsipnya adalah sama tanpa mengira kaedah yang anda pilih untuk menggunakan kod Javascript. Pengurus Google Tag menawarkan fleksibiliti untuk mengoptimumkan tag anda tanpa mengubah asas kod anda.

Dalam contoh ini, saya akan membuat event dan automasi yang menghantar kupon untuk menggalakkan jualan silang apabila pelawat laman web menambah item pada troli.

Bagaimana untuk Menyediakan Kod Javascript #

Menyediakan kod Javascript pada Pengurus Google Tag melibatkan 3 komponen:

  1. Pemboleh Ubah. Untuk menangkap item yang telah dipilih oleh pengguna. Anda boleh melangkau bahagian ini jika param acara anda statik.
  2. Pencetus. Memberitahu Pengurus Google Tag tempat “add to cart” berlaku dalam laman web saya
  3. Tag. Menggunakan kod javascript apabila pencetus menyala.

Prasyarat #

Anda mesti sentiasa memastikan bahawa urutan skrip digunakan dalam susunan ini.

Sebelum membuat teg acara, sila pastikan bahawa anda telah memuatkan kedua-dua skrip pengenalan messenger dan pengguna.

Anda boleh mengawal penjujukan teg dalam tetapan awal Pengurus Google Tag.

  1. Dalam skrin edit tag, klik “Advanced Settings”
  2. Pilih “Tag Sequencing” untuk mengawal pesanan tag

Mencipta Pembolehubah #

  • Anda memerlukan sedikit pengetahuan Javascript dan CSS untuk melakukan ini. Kami mengesyorkan agar anda meminta pengaturcara web atau analitik anda untuk membantu anda.

1. Menggunakan alat pemeriksaan Chrome, saya mendapati bahawa WooCommerce menyimpan Id produk dalam pautan “remove”.

2. Saya telah menguji skrip saya untuk mendapatkan semula Id produk pada konsol Chrome. Jika anda ingin menangkap:

  • nilai elemen – anda boleh menggunakan “document.getElementByClassName” ATAU “document.getElementById”
  • a form field value – anda boleh menggunakan “document.querySelectorForAll”

Ini bukanlah senarai yang luas, kami amat mengesyorkan agar anda meminta pengaturcara web atau analitik anda untuk menyediakan kod javascript.

3. Seterusnya, buat pembolehubah baharu dalam ruang kerja Pengurus Google Tag anda. Klik pada “Variables”, diikuti dengan “New”.

4. Pilih “Custom Javascript” sebagai jenis pembolehubah anda. Pastikan anda memberikan nama pembolehubah anda nama yang unik. Saya menamakan saya “addCartParam”. Kami akan menggunakan param ini dalam tag kami nanti. Saya telah meletakkan coretan kod yang telah saya uji dalam Konsol Chrome sebelum ini ke dalam kawasan teks Javascript custom. Anda boleh menyalin dan menyesuaikan menggunakan coretan kod di bawah.

				
					function main()
{
  var product_id = document.getElementsByClassName('remove')[0].dataset.product_id;
  return product_id;
}
				
			

5. Klik “Save” dalam Pengurus Google Tag. Tahniah, anda baru sahaja mencipta pembolehubah.

Mencipta Pencetus #

Dalam Pengurus Google Tag, pencetus mendengar halaman web anda untuk jenis acara tertentu seperti penyerahan borang, klik butang atau paparan halaman. Pencetus memberitahu teg untuk menyala apabila peristiwa yang ditentukan dikesan. Setiap teg mesti mempunyai sekurang-kurangnya satu pencetus untuk dicetuskan.

Anda perlu memilih pencetus anda dengan sangat sengaja. Pencetusan salah tembak akan menghantar spam kepada pelawat anda dengan mesej yang berterusan dan menggunakan kredit pemesejan anda dengan cepat.

1. Pergi ke Pengurus Google Tag anda. Klik pada “Triggers” dan kemudian klik pada “New”

2. Dalam contoh ini, saya menggunakan jenis pencetus “Timer” kerana saya tidak mahu pelawat tapak web saya segera berhadapan dengan kupon jualan silang, sejurus selepas mereka menambah item ke dalam troli beli-belah mereka. Saya telah menetapkan pemasa kepada 7 saat selepas item telah ditambahkan ke dalam troli. Saya juga telah menetapkan pencetus ini untuk diaktifkan hanya dalam halaman Troli di peasy.ai/cart, jika tidak, pelawat laman web saya akan menerima mesej kupon di setiap halaman. Pastikan untuk memberikan pencetus anda nama unik, saya telah menamakan saya “AddToCartTrigger”.

3. Klik “Save” dan anda boleh pergi.

Mencipta Tag #

Tag dalam Pengurus Tag Google ialah cara untuk menggunakan Kod Javascript Custom anda. Semuanya disatukan semasa fasa penciptaan tag.

1. Pergi ke ruang kerja Pengurus Google Tag anda, klik pada “Tags” an kemudian klik “New”.

2. Pergi ke “Custom HTML” sebagai jenis tag anda. Masukkan coretan kod Javascript untuk memanggil acara tersuai Peasy. Saya telah menetapkan nama acara saya sebagai “addtocart” dan menggunakan pembolehubah yang saya buat sebelum ini sebagai parameter acara. Param acara ialah objek JSON, jadi anda boleh menambah lebih daripada satu nilai. Anda boleh menukar nama acara dan param, tetapi menggunakan semula panggilan fungsi yang sama untuk mencetuskan acara lain. Saya telah memasukkan coretan kod yang digunakan dalam contoh ini di bawah.

				
					<script>

  window.$peasy.triggerEvent({event_name: "addtocart", event_params: {product_id: "{{addCartParam}}"}});

</script>

				
			

Cara Menyediakan Tindakan Automasi #

1. Saya telah mencipta chatbot yang sangat mudah yang akan menghantar diskaun seluar jika pelawat mempunyai baju dalam bakul beli-belah mereka, dan begitu juga sebaliknya. Ikut arahan di sini untuk membuat chatbot dalam Peasy.

2. Perhatikan nama bot anda. Kami akan menggunakannya dalam langkah seterusnya.

Cara Menyediakan Peraturan Automasi #

Menugaskan chatbot #

Peraturan ini sesuai jika anda hanya mahukan pelaksanaan yang mudah; hantar mana-mana pelawat kupon jual beli – sejurus selepas mereka menambah item dalam bakul beli-belah mereka.

Buat automasi baharu dalam tetapan pentadbir. Untuk maklumat lanjut tentang automasi, rujuk tutorial di sini.

  1. Pilih “Event Created” sebagai jenis acara
  2. Pilih “Event Name” sebagai syarat.
  3. Dalam contoh ini, saya mahu automasi ini dijalankan apabila acara “addtocart” daripada “window.$peasy.triggerEvent” digunakan.
  4. Pilih “Assign a bot” sebagai jenis tindakan anda.
  5. Tampalkan nama bot yang telah kita buat tadi.
  6. Memandangkan saya mahu pelawat laman web menerima kupon upsell semasa mereka masih berada di laman web, saya telah memilih livechat. Dalam sesetengah keadaan, anda perlu menggunakan WhatsApp – seperti menghantar kupon untuk mendapatkan pengguna yang telah meninggalkan tapak web anda. Untuk mendapatkan maklumat lanjut tentang peti masuk yang hendak digunakan untuk bot anda, rujuk tutorial chatbot di sini.

Mencipta Acara Kompleks #

  1. Katakan, saya ingin menjalankan kempen meninggalkan troli; di mana saya ingin menukar pelawat yang masih berbincang tetapi masih belum membuat keputusan pembelian muktamad.

Ini memerlukan langkah tambahan:

  1. Sediakan peraturan automasi untuk mencipta acara yang kompleks
  2. Kemudian buat peraturan automasi chatbot yang bertindak balas kepada acara itu

1. Sama seperti sebelumnya, buat peraturan automasi baharu:

  1. Pilih “Event Created” sebagai jenis acara anda.
  2. Saya telah menambahkan syarat ini untuk mengehadkan penerima yang telah menambah ke troli sekurang-kurangnya 3 kali dalam tempoh 3 hari yang lalu..
  3. Memandangkan mereka akan menerima kupon selepas percubaan ketiga, saya ingin menghalang penghantaran kupon yang sama sekali lagi pada percubaan tambah ke troli keempat dan seterusnya. Saya juga ingin mengecualikan pelawat yang telah membeli daripada menerima kupon ini.
  4. Daripada mencetuskan chatbot secara langsung, saya telah mengkonfigurasi tindakan untuk mencetuskan acara baharu apabila semua syarat ini dipenuhi; acara “senddiscount”.

2. Instead of directly triggering the chatbot, I have configured the action to trigger a new event when all of these conditions are fulfilled; the “senddiscount” event.

3. Akhir sekali, pautkan semuanya dengan mencipta Automasi baharu. Automasi baharu akan dicetuskan apabila acara “senddiscount” dibuat dan akan menggunakan chatbot untuk menghantar diskaun jualan tinggi.

Did you find this article to be helpful?
Updated on Oktober 22, 2022

Sign up for Peasy

Just enter your email and password to start using Peasy for free! We will re-direct you to our login page as soon as you are registered.

[fluentform id="5"]

Apply for the BSN SME Digitization Grant

Get RM2,000 worth of FB Ad Credits and 1 year subscription of Peasy Gold Free

[fluentform id="3"]